Nuclear spectroscopy as a trial of the effective interaction beyond Hartree-Fock approximation

Description

Starting from the D1 effective force, the calculation of the collective spectra, based on a microscopic (HFB) and collective (Bohr hamiltonian) treatment of the nuclear dynamics, is performed in medium and heavy nuclei (58Ni,152Sm). The analysis of the results allows to point out the crucial importance of the pairing correlations for a good description of the collective motion. In this work, a version of the D1 interaction is proposed with improved pairing properties
